Market

Fruit-flavored candies in Italy are a shelf-stable, impulse-driven confectionery category supplied by a mix of domestic producers and multinational brand owners. As an EU Member State, Italy applies EU-wide rules on additives, labeling, and food safety, making regulatory compliance (especially ingredient/additive permissions and Italian-language labeling) central to market access. Distribution is led by modern retail and convenience channels, with additional volume through discount and e-commerce. Trade is active within the EU single market, while extra-EU imports depend on correct tariff classification and customs compliance.
Market RoleEstablished producer and consumer market with active intra-EU trade (producer and importer)
Domestic RoleMainstream confectionery category positioned for everyday consumption and impulse purchase in Italian retail and convenience channels.

Specification

Physical Attributes
  • Uniform piece size/shape and consistent fruit flavor intensity
  • Non-sticky surface finish appropriate for ambient storage and handling
  • Color consistency aligned to declared flavor and permitted colorants
Compositional Metrics
  • Moisture and water-activity control to limit stickiness, deformation, and microbial risk in gummies/jellies
  • Sweetener system specifications (sucrose/glucose vs. polyols) aligned to labeling and nutrition-claim rules
Packaging
  • Flow-wrapped singles and mini-rolls for impulse channels
  • Stand-up pouches (resealable where positioned for sharing)
  • Bags and multipacks for modern retail
  • Jars/tubs for bulk/club or specialty channels

Supply Chain

Value Chain
  • Ingredient sourcing (sugars/syrups, gelling agents, acids, flavors, colors) → cooking/concentration → flavor/acid addition → depositing/molding → cooling/conditioning → finishing (sanding/oiling where used) → packaging → metal detection/foreign-body controls → distribution
Temperature
  • Ambient distribution is typical, but heat exposure can cause deformation and stickiness; humidity control and moisture-barrier packaging reduce quality loss.
Atmosphere Control
  • Odor protection and moisture management (barrier packaging, sealed inner wraps) help preserve flavor and texture during storage and distribution.
Shelf Life
  • Shelf-stable profile depends on formulation and packaging integrity; temperature and humidity excursions are common drivers of texture and surface defects.

Risks

Regulatory Compliance HighNon-compliance with EU rules on additives/colorings/sweeteners and Italian-market labeling (ingredients, allergens, nutrition, and claim conditions) can trigger border holds, withdrawals/recalls, and retailer delisting in Italy.Run a pre-shipment compliance review against EU Regulations on food information and additives; keep a technical dossier (full ingredient list with additive functions/E-numbers, allergen statements, and claim substantiation) aligned to the final Italian label artwork.
Logistics MediumHeat and humidity exposure during transport or storage can deform gummies and increase stickiness/blooming, leading to quality claims and rejected lots even when food safety is not compromised.Use moisture/oxygen-barrier packaging, specify temperature limits in contracts, and apply seasonal route planning (avoid peak-heat dwell times; consider temperature-managed transport for sensitive gummies).
Food Safety MediumAllergen cross-contact and foreign-body hazards (e.g., hard inclusions, packaging fragments) can trigger rapid market action in Italy under EU recall frameworks.Maintain validated allergen-cleaning controls, line-change risk assessments, and routine foreign-body detection (sieves, magnets, metal detection/X-ray as appropriate) with documented verification.
Labeling And Claims MediumMisuse of nutrition claims (e.g., 'sugar-free') or incomplete additive/colour labeling can lead to enforcement actions and consumer-trust damage in Italy.Verify each on-pack claim against EU nutrition/health claim conditions and ensure additives/colours are declared as required; obtain buyer sign-off on finalized Italian labels.

FAQ

Which rules govern additives and labeling for fruit-flavored candies sold in Italy?Italy applies EU-wide rules. Food additives (including permitted sweeteners and colors) are governed by EU food additive legislation such as Regulation (EC) No 1333/2008 (EUR-Lex), with safety assessments supported by EFSA. Labeling requirements (ingredient list, allergen emphasis, nutrition declaration, and compliant claims) follow Regulation (EU) No 1169/2011 (EUR-Lex), and nutrition/health claims must meet EU conditions of use.
What are the most common compliance pitfalls for imported candies entering the Italian market?The highest-risk pitfalls are incorrect or incomplete Italian-market labeling (especially allergens and nutrition), using an additive or color in a way that is not permitted or not correctly declared, and making non-compliant claims such as 'sugar-free' without meeting EU conditions. These issues can lead to border delays, withdrawal/recall actions, and retailer delisting under EU/Italian enforcement.
Are Halal or Kosher certifications required to sell fruit-flavored candies in Italy?They are not generally required by Italian law for broad market access, but they can be commercially important for specific buyers or channels. They are especially relevant when candies contain gelatin or certain flavors, where certification scope and ingredient origin can be decisive.
